Bug 1503896 - (Part 4) Track changes to CSS selectors; r=pbro

Depends on D10585
Renames the logChange() to logDeclarationChange() to distinguish it from the newly introduced logSelectorChange() method which tracks selector rename by logging two changes: a whole rule remove using the old selector and a whole rule insertion add using the new selector.

/**
* Helper method for tracking CSS changes. Logs the change of this rule's selector as
* two operations: a rule removal, including its CSS declarations, using the old
* selector and a rule addition using the new selector.
*
* @param {String} oldSelector
* This rule's previous selector.
* @param {String} newSelector
* This rule's new selector.
*/
logSelectorChange(oldSelector, newSelector) {
// Build a collection of CSS declarations existing on this rule.
const declarations = this._declarations.reduce((acc, decl) => {
acc[decl.name] = decl.priority ? decl.value + " !important" : decl.value;
return acc;
}, {});
// Logging two distinct operations to remove the old rule and add a new one.
// TODO: Make TrackChangeEmitter support transactions so these two operations are
// grouped together when implementing undo/redo.
TrackChangeEmitter.trackChange({
...this.metadata,
add: null,
remove: declarations,
selector: oldSelector,
});
TrackChangeEmitter.trackChange({
...this.metadata,
add: declarations,
remove: null,
selector: newSelector,
});
},
